Hydrangea planting in Longwood, FL, presents unique challenges and needs that gardeners should be aware of for successful growth. Common issues include soil pH imbalance, improper watering, and inadequate sunlight. Hydrangeas thrive in well-drained, slightly acidic soil and require regular watering, especially during dry spells. Ensuring the plants receive morning sunlight and afternoon shade can help mitigate the effects of the intense Florida heat. Additionally, amending the soil with organic matter can enhance its structure and fertility, promoting healthier hydrangea growth.
